The Crown was praised for its writing, acting, directing, cinematography, production values, and relatively accurate historical account of Queen Elizabeth's reign. It received accolades at the 23rd Screen Actors Guild Awards, won Best Actress for Foy in the lead role and Best Actor for John Lithgow as Winston Churchill, and has secured a total of 39 nominations for its first three seasons at the Primetime Emmy Awards, including three for Outstanding Drama Series.
